Patricia Kullberg speaks with Dr. Travis Meleen, Portland anesthesiologist and two time medical volunteer in Gaza. They discuss what a genocidal war looks like on the ground, the charge against Israel of medicide in Gaza, which includes wholesale and intentional destruction of health care infrastructure and detention, torturing and murdering of health care workers. They describe the Palestine exception in health care, that is the silence of US medical institutions and organizations about the horrors inflicted on their colleagues in Gaza.
